Apparently #macOS 26 has a bug that leads to massive CPU usage and lagginess in apps until you terminate and restart them. The lagginess creeps in over time, until the affected app is restarted again.

https://github.com/zed-industries/zed/issues/33182#issuecomment-3289846957

I ran into this with #iTerm2 but the issue has been reported already months ago in macOS betas with various apps.

Workaround is to: defaults write -g NSAutoFillHeuristicControllerEnabled -bool false

You will lose some autofill functionality by doing this, but apps slowing down over time is quite annoying, too.
